E63s Front Plate Mount Options
First I mounted the Cravenspeed mount into the passenger side tow hook threads. The e63s needed a longer extension bolt than the mount I already had from some previous cars. While I loved how simple and solid this mount is I could never adjust it so it wasn't setting off my front parking sensors which meant manually disabling them everyime i got in the car to preserve my sanity.
Cravenspeed mount
Next up was the Sly Brackets mount. These guys ask a lot of questions and even want you to upload a picture of your car before completing your purchase request to ensure you're getting exactly what you need. They shipped out a bracket that attaches to the car along with various adapters to use based on how you end up attaching the bracket as well as the plate holder that attaches once you get the bracket installed. The directions are a bit more complicated on the Sly Bracket and spread across a couple pieces of paper they sent but otherwise it's fairly logical if you lay everything out and take a good lock at where you want to mount it in the front of your car. I tried a few different mounting points but ultimately like the look of mounting it lower and not in front on the painted part of the front end. I also liked the idea of the plate being an early warning system that I'm about to hit the chin spoiler since i have the carbon fiber exterior pack and spolier down there. So far I like the location but it does make the car even lower in the front so more prone to scraping. I need to get better at using the air suspension lift when I think scraping might be an issue!
Sly Brackets mount
Overall I like the Sly Brakets mount better and assuming it's not too low I'm going to to keep it as installed. Otherwise, I can always reconfigure the mount and bring it up a bit as well if that ends up making more sense.
Anyway wanted to share this experience in case anyone is considering front plate mounting options.

As a fellow AMG owner, the sly-brakets have been the best because any tow bolt option is easily removed by grabbing the plate and twisting the whole thing counter clockwise...How do I know? because my plate was stolen like this in the wonderful city of Baltimore. I used a Sly on my e55, lx470, and '13 S212 Amg. Ive never had one issue.
